Nutritious lunchbox with fruit skewers, creamy dip, and kid-friendly savory bites, perfect for school or picnics.
# Components:
→ Fruit Skewers
01 - 6 large strawberries, hulled and halved
02 - 1/2 cup seedless grapes, red or green
03 - 1/2 cup pineapple chunks
04 - 1 small kiwi, peeled and sliced
05 - 1/2 banana, thickly sliced
06 - 6 wooden or reusable mini skewers
→ Yogurt Dip
07 - 1/2 cup plain Greek yogurt
08 - 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up
09 - 1/2 teaspoon pure vanilla extract
→ Savory Sides
10 - 4 whole wheat mini sandwich bread slices
11 - 2 tablespoons cream cheese
12 - 2 slices deli turkey or ham, optional
13 - 1/2 cucumber, thinly sliced
14 - 1 small carrot, peeled and cut into sticks
15 - 1/2 cup cherry tomatoes
# Method:
01 - Thread alternating pieces of strawberry, grape, pineapple, kiwi, and banana onto each mini skewer, aiming for a vibrant and balanced color distribution on every stick.
02 - Combine Greek yogurt, honey or maple syrup, and vanilla extract in a small bowl. Mix until the mixture reaches a smooth, uniform consistency. Transfer to a small lidded container.
03 - Spread cream cheese on two bread slices, layer with sliced turkey or ham if desired, add cucumber slices, and top with remaining bread. Use cookie cutters to cut sandwiches into playful shapes if preferred.
04 - Arrange fruit skewers, yogurt dip container, sandwich pieces, carrot sticks, and cherry tomatoes in separate compartments of the bento box, ensuring visual appeal and ingredient separation.
05 - Refrigerate the assembled bento box until ready to serve. Include an ice pack when transporting for school or picnic use to maintain freshness.
